Overview

Explore three models for classifying AI systems in this 15-minute ACM conference talk. Delve into the Switch, the Ladder, and the Matrix models as presented by Jakob Mökander, Margi Sheth, David Watson, and Luciano Floridi. Gain insights into the importance of AI governance, understand the material scope of these classification systems, and learn about the criteria for effective classification. Discover key findings that can help shape your understanding of AI system categorization and its implications for governance and development.
